    Kraft Heinz Company

    ย  ย The Kraft Heinz Company is an American food company with headquarters in Chicago, Illinois, U.S. and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, U.S. It was formed in 2015 through the merger of Kraft Foods Group and H. J. Heinz Company.

    Kraft Foods Group

    ย  ย Kraft Foods Group was formed in 2012 through the plans of the predecessor company Kraft Foods Inc. to split into two publicly traded companies, Mondelez International and Kraft Foods Group. Mondelez International is an international snack-food company and the legal successor of the old Kraft Foods, while Kraft Foods Group is an American grocery manufacturing and processing conglomerate and it was created as a new publicly traded company.

    H. J. Heinz Company

    ย  ย The H. J. Heinz Company is an American food processing company founded by Henry J. Heinz in 1869. It claims to have 150 number-one or number-two brands worldwide and Heinz brand is ranked first in ketchup in the US market.


    ย  ย The company is a globally-trusted food producer and provides a wide range of global brands, including Kraft, Heinz, Oscar Mayer, Ore Ida, Classico, Velveeta, Smart Ones, ABC, Capri Sun, Wattie’s, Kool-Aid, Weight Watchers, Jell-O, Philadelphia Cream Cheese, Golden Circle, Lunchables, Planters, Pudliszki, Maxwell House, Grey Poupon, Cracker Barrel, Master, Honig, Plasmon, Quero, and many mores.


    ย  ย With more than 37 000 employees and a presence in more than 40 countries, the Kraft Heinz Company is considered one of the largest food and beverage companies in the world. According to Forbes, it is considered one of the top 2000 largest public companies in the world.
